Pick Me Trip in Bali – illegal filming?
KBS Joy’s “On My Way Package Season 2: Pick Me Trip in Bali” team is now stranded in Bali, the filming location.
According to a report by Korean news outlet, SpoTV News on the 26th, the production team of KBS Joy’s new entertainment program “On My Way Package Season 2: Pick Me Trip in Bali” was caught by the Bali authorities while conducting what they called “theft shooting” without obtaining permission to shoot. They were filming illegally.
“Pick Me Trip in Bali” entered Bali on the 21st and was scheduled to return home on the 25th. However, it became a problem as it was revealed that the production team filmed it without prior permission to film it, and the way back home for the artists and staffs are blocked.
About 30 people including Girls’ Generation’s Hyoyeon, Apink’s Yoon Bomi, broadcaster Choi Hee, former member of I.O.I., Lim Na- Young and Secret Number Dita have been detained in Bali with their passports confiscated. They are staying at a hotel and are under investigation by Bali authorities, and will return to Korea as early as they can which might be next week.
The cast, who had a scheduled schedule in Korea, has rushed to follow up, such as urgently adjusting the schedule. “I’m staying in Bali, but even the cast members don’t know the exact reason for the detention. It’s frustrating that the production team doesn’t share the situation in a reasonable way,” an official told SpoTV News. “I’m embarrassed by this situation. I think we will be able to figure out the situation after completeing the investigation. We are trying to return home quickly.”
